Transaction 37ecd74b9ccf3419e5797020487b2fda044823e36c5fcd3a3eaaef51af020bb8

1 Input
2 Outputs
  • 37ecd74b9ccf3419e5797020487b2fda044823e36c5fcd3a3eaaef51af020bb8:0
  • value  750863
    address  2NBMEXLdXbBS3wKrrPPkNe1ruB34swxeqD1
  • 37ecd74b9ccf3419e5797020487b2fda044823e36c5fcd3a3eaaef51af020bb8:1
  • value  3508834059
    address  2NFv27Hg7WTCFm7u3LhPwMqFEMreeUVuQ9q